[Photo] Salvation Army Charity Kettle Opening Ceremony
At the '2021 Salvation Army Charity Kettle Opening Ceremony' held at Seoul Plaza on the 1st, Salvation Army officials and citizens are ringing the bells. The Salvation Army charity kettles are scheduled to be installed in 322 locations across 17 cities and provinces nationwide, including Seoul, with a total fundraising goal of 13.2 billion KRW this year. / Reporter Kang Jin-hyung aymsdream@
